About Sakura Succubus 3

Sakura Succubus 3 is the third chapter in the long-running Sakura Succubus visual novel series, and it picks up with Hiroki settling into life alongside the succubus harem he has gathered across the earlier games. His days drift along comfortably and quietly — until a mysterious new woman appears and pulls the calm in a different direction. That arrival is the spark that drives the new story, giving returning readers fresh dynamics to explore while the familiar cast stays at the center.

As a visual novel, the game leans on its writing, its character art, and its romance routes rather than on action. You move through the story by reading and by making dialogue choices, and those choices shape how the relationships develop and which scenes and endings you reach. It is a relaxed, character-focused experience built for people who enjoy slice-of-life comedy, light fantasy, and the back-and-forth banter the Sakura Succubus series is known for.

Newcomers can still enjoy this entry, though it rewards anyone who has read the previous Sakura Succubus titles, since much of the warmth comes from already knowing Hiroki and his harem. If you like cozy, dialogue-driven stories with a flirtatious tone and a small, distinctive cast, this third installment delivers more of that.
